Prawns in Citrus Oil

Recipe by Dorothy McNett at www.dorothymcnett.com. Quick and easy, speared on a toothpick with a little cilantro sprig on the end. Or, simply saute them and serve as a side dish with cheese souffle.

fresh medium sized prawns
2-3 tablespoons lemon, lime, or orange infused olive or grapeseed oil
sea salt
cilantro

In large heavy bottomed saute pan heat just enough oil to coat the bottom of the pan. Add prawns and cook over medium heat, stirring from time to time, about 3-4 minutes or until prawns turn pink and curl up. Sprinkle with sea salt. For an appetizer, arange on toothpicks with a little cilantro. For a side dish with cheese souffle, you may want to add about 1/4 cup heavy cream ( or white wine) to the hot pan after removing the prawns. Stir to make a sauce, and pour over the prawns.
